Norway has established a new training camp for Ukrainian troops in Poland. Called Camp Jomsborg, the base already hosts more than 200 trainers from the Norwegian Army and a large number of Ukrainian Army trainees. According to the Norwegian Ministry of Defence, the camp will conduct both general training for soldiers and advanced courses for officers and specialists.

Norway is the lead nation for Operation LEGIO, an effort to train and equip the Ukrainian armed forces that involves seven other NATO Allies, namely Denmark, Estonia, Iceland, Latvia, Lithuania, Poland and Sweden. Norway has committed approximately 10 billion Norwegian krone to Operation LEGIO.
